The 1996 handcrafted artwork by Abdul Jabar Ahmad (Jeff Ahmad) is a beautiful still life painting. It features a vibrant bouquet of flowers in a blue vase, surrounded by an assortment of fruits including peaches, grapes, and possibly melons. There are also two white butterflies that add a delicate touch to the scene. The painting is set against a dark background, which makes the colors of the flowers and fruits pop vividly.
The frame is quite elegant, with a gold outer border and a black inner trim lined with double gold accents, adding a touch of sophistication to the piece.
This type of still life painting showcases the artist's skill in rendering textures and colors, bringing the scene to life with remarkable detail. The use of a dark background highlights the subjects and creates a striking contrast, making the vibrant colors stand out even more. This artwork likely symbolizes themes of abundance, nature, and the fleeting beauty of life.
